We look at Men's Psychology and The King archetype in this episode. We explore ideas about restoring positive masculinity, the mythology and symbolism of the King, as well as the the challenges of "toxic masculinity". Tribal and ancient ideas of initiation into the world of men, and the King archetype as a representative of cosmic order are also examined. We look also at archetypes in general and how they are expressed. "The King is dead. Long live the King!" Resurrecting a strong, positive archetype of masculinity. How can we properly channel and integrate male energy? Ritual initiation, Freemasonry, The King's blessing, and the myth of Marduk and Tiamat are all also looked at. Join us for a great new episode.
